动态/知识

南京软件通科技集团,南京软件开发公司在哪里

发布者:聚翔软件 时间2023/12/22

南京通用软件开发流程

随着信息技术的快速发展,软件开发在各行各业中扮演着越来越重要的角色。南京作为中国软件产业发展的重要城市之一,不断探索和完善软件开发流程,以满足市场需求,并为企业提供卓越的软件解决方案。南京通用软件开发流程是一种高效、科学、系统的开发方法,为软件开发过程中的各个环节提供了规范和指导。本文将介绍南京通用软件开发流程的具体内容和优势。

一、流程概述 南京通用软件开发流程是南京软件产业协会联合多家知名软件企业共同研发的一套软件开发标准流程。它以ISO9000标准为基础,结合国内外企业的实践经验,形成了适用于各类软件项目的通用开发流程。该流程主要包括需求分析、设计、编码、测试、部署和维护等六个阶段,每个阶段都有相应的规范和工具支持。

二、流程内容 1. 需求分析阶段 需求分析是软件项目中最关键的阶段之一,它直接关系到软件最终能否满足用户的需求。南京通用软件开发流程提倡与用户充分沟通,深入了解用户需求,并通过用例分析等方法,准确地捕捉和描述用户需求。

2. 设计阶段 在需求分析的基础上,进行软件系统的架构设计和详细设计。南京通用软件开发流程强调系统的模块化和可扩展性,倡导严格的设计规范,包括UML建模、数据库设计、界面设计等方面的规范要求。

3. 编码阶段 在设计确定后,进入编码阶段。南京通用软件开发流程倡导团队合作,采用先进的编程工具和技术,确保代码质量和开发效率。同时,也提倡代码审查和单元测试,保证代码的可靠性和稳定性。

4. 测试阶段 测试是软件开发过程中不可或缺的一环,南京通用软件开发流程规定了全面的测试方案,包括单元测试、集成测试、系统测试和用户验收测试,确保软件功能的完整性和稳定性。

5. 部署阶段 软件开发完成后,需要进行部署和发布,使软件能够正常运行在用户的环境中。南京通用软件开发流程提倡标准化的部署流程,倡导自动化部署工具的使用,降低部署风险和成本。

6. 维护阶段 软件上线后,需要进行定期的维护和升级。南京通用软件开发流程强调软件的可维护性和可扩展性,提倡制定健全的维护计划,并及时响应用户反馈,解决软件存在的问题。

三、流程优势 1. 规范性强:南京通用软件开发流程为软件开发提供了一套完整的规范和指导,确保软件开发过程的严谨性和一致性。 2. 适用范围广:该流程适用于各类软件项目,包括传统的软件开发、云计算、大数据等领域。 3. 灵活性强:南京通用软件开发流程并不是一成不变的,它可以根据不同项目的特点进行定制和调整,满足个性化的开发需求。 4. 保证质量:该流程注重全程的质量控制和效率提升,通过规范化的工具和方法,保证软件开发的质量和效率。

总结:南京通用软件开发流程是南京软件产业发展的重要成果,它为软件项目的规范和管理提供了有力的支撑。相信随着该流程的不断完善和推广,将进一步提升南京软件产业的竞争力,为用户提供更优质的软件产品和服务。

上一篇:南京通用软件开发特点分析,南京 软件开发
下一篇:南京软件开发费用明细表,南京软件开发培训班有哪些

Copyright © 聚翔软件 2007-2024 hzapp.net All Rights Reserved 版权所有 浙ICP备11007166号-5